What is Morris State Bancshares Net-Net Working Capital?

In calculating the Net-Net Working Capital (NNWC), Benjamin Graham assumed that a company's accounts receivable is only worth 75% its value, its inventory is only worth 50% of its value, but its liabilities have to be paid in full. In addition, Graham believed that preferred stock belongs on the liability side of the balance sheet, not as part of capital and surplus. This is a conservative way of estimating the company's value.

In calculating the Net-Net Working Capital (NNWC), Benjamin Graham assumed that a company's accounts receivable is only worth 75% its value, its inventory is only worth 50% of its value, but its liabilities have to be paid in full.

In addition, Graham believed that preferred stock belongs on the liability side of the balance sheet, not as part of capital and surplus. In "Security Analysis", preferred stock is dubbed "an imperfect creditorship position" that is best placed on the balance sheet alongside funded debt.

This is a conservative way of estimating the company's value.


Morris State Bancshares  (OTCPK:MBLU) Net-Net Working Capital Explanation

One research study, covering the years 1970 through 1983 showed that portfolios picked at the beginning of each year, and held for one year, returned 29.4 percent, on average, over the 13-year period, compared to 11.5 percent for the S&P 500 Index. Other studies of Graham's strategy produced similar results.

Benjamin Graham looked for companies whose market values were less than two-thirds of their net-net value. They are collected under our Net-Net screener.

Morris State Bancshares Inc operates as a bank. It provides a variety of financial services to individuals and small businesses through its offices in middle Georgia. The Bank offers a full range of commercial and personal loan products. It makes loans to individuals for purposes such as home mortgage financing, personal vehicles and various consumer purchases, and other personal and family needs. Commercial loans are offered to businesses for purposes such as providing equipment and machinery purchases, commercial real estate purchases, and working capital. The Bank also provides a full range of deposit services that are typically available from financial institutions, including NOW accounts, demand, savings, and other time deposits.
